Medicaid cuts in Trump plan threaten safety-net health centers
Proposed Medicaid reductions risk closing federally qualified health centers serving vulnerable populations, with cuts delayed until after the 2026 election.

Donald Trump's "Big Beautiful Bill" includes Medicaid cuts that could force closures of federally qualified health centers (FQHCs), which serve low-income and rural Americans. The cuts are scheduled to take effect after the 2026 election, prompting concerns that voters are not being informed of the policy's impact before voting.
- Trump's "Big Beautiful Bill" includes Medicaid cuts that threaten federally qualified health centers serving low-income, rural, and communities of color.
- Cuts are scheduled to take effect after the 2026 election, raising concerns that voters are unaware of the policy before voting.
- FQHCs are essential sources of medical care for vulnerable populations in rural areas and urban neighborhoods.
